Effect of Corcumine in the cerebellum of hypothyroid Rat

About The Book

Thyroid hormone has a tremendous role in brain especially during development. Alteration in the level of the hormone affects on growth and ageing of animals. One of the most important functions performed by thyroid hormones however is the tight regulation of cellular oxygen consumption and consequent generation of ROS in several tissues including brain. In the present study it was found that hypothyroidism induced alterations in antioxidant enzymes oxidative stress parameters and histological changes in the developing erebellum.The current study reveals that curcumin decreases the activity of all the antioxidant enzymes. This may be due to its free radical-scavenging capacity. It reduces the normal levels of free radicals in the tissues and making an oxidantdeficient state. The other explanation for this may be it is a physiological adaptation that under low levels of substrates the activities of enzymes are reduced. Hypothyroidism is associated with hypometabolic state and reduced oxygen consumption and thereby exerts less ROS. Under low levels of substrates the antioxidant enzymes activity may be become lower which is reflected in this study.
